They've played sweaty, inspired DIY shows across North and South America, Asia, Australia \u0026amp; Europe and have released eight records since 2009. They're known for their genre-bending catchiness, earnest, irresistible dual vocals, and their outspoken desire for inclusion and accessibility at their shows. Especially advocating for women, queer and trans access to the stage and the show space. RVIVR have a sparse internet presence and have done all this without the use of agents or managers, in collaboration with a network of underground punk rock scenes from around the world.
